Grand Opening of NW 25th Street Viaduct

MARLIN has been involved in the development and implementation of the 25th Street Viaduct from inception to construction to opening day! Approximately 20 years ago MARLIN began providing professional planning and engineering services to support the Miami International Airport (MIA) Survival Plan. Our task was to develop concepts for a grade separation at the railroad crossing on 25th Street between SR 826 and the MIA West Cargo Area. The feasibility study was so successfully received that the project moved into the Project, Development and Environmental phase which ultimately recommended the extended overpass. MARLIN joined Florida Department of Transportation Officials on opening day July 15, 2016, a day which will mark this significant accomplishment for Miami Dade and our regional freight network.

MARLIN’s analysis indicated that the grade separation would remove roadway/rail conflicts but reconnecting the roadway east of SR 826 would not resolve traffic/truck congestion on 25th Street and a holistic long term improvement would include extending the grade separation over SR 826 into the Doral Warehousing District.

MARLIN’s feasibility study provided outstanding technical support and was so well coordinated with stakeholders, the public and local officials, FDOT was able to enter into a Project, Development and Environment Study that was completed in 1 year recommending the extended overpass.

  • MARLIN was awarded the design for this complex project and was able to successfully overcome challenges and seize opportunities:
  • The design included coordinating with water management agencies to enclose approximately 1 mile of canal;
  • The design was remarkably efficient in requiring only a minimal amount of right-of-way, keeping costs way down;
  • Coordinated with FDOT on documenting the economic benefit of the project resulting in a #1 State Priority for Strategic Intermodal System funding; and
  • Coordination with many agencies resulted in a design that constructed within budget and on-schedule.
